Merrill Lynchs FoHF portfölj blir del av Man Group

Stockholm (HedgeNordic) –  Man Group har förvärvat Merrill Lynchs fund of hedge fund-portfölj bestående av 17 multi-strategy och strategy-focused fund of hedge funds med ett förvaltat värde om 1,2 miljarder USD. Man Group har nyligen även förvärvat Pine Grove Asset Management LLC.

Förvaltningen av Merrill Lynchs portföljer kommer att utföras av Man Groups avdelning för fund of hedge funds, FRM, som valdes efter en due diligence process där förvaltningsexpertis, personalens kvalitet, investeringsprocess och kundservice utvärderades. Fonderna kommer att erbjudas till bolagets kunder liksom Merrill Lynchs och US Trusts kunder. Det meddelade bolaget i ett pressmeddelande.
